R_18-01 <br />A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F COLTON <br />AUTHORIZING THE REPROGRAMMING OF $197,400 OF COMMUNITY <br />DEVELOPMENT BLOCK GRANT FUNDS FROM THE COLTON <br />CONTINGENCY/UNPROGRAMMED FUNDS ACCOUNT TO THE FOLLOWING <br />PROJECTS: $82,400 TO "CHILD CARE MODULAR UNIT -WILSON <br />ELEMENTARY SCHOOL," $40,000 TO "STREET IMPROVEMENTS-WALTERS, <br />MONROE, VERMONT, FUR, PENN & MILLER STREETS, #104-25205," AND <br />$75,000 TO "SIDEWALK IMPROVEMENTS -SHASTA DRIVE, ILLINOIS & <br />WESTERN AVENUES, #104-26105." <br />W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Colton has determined that a surplus of <br />Community Development Block Grant (CDBG) funds exists from prior year completed <br />Community Development Block Grant projects; and <br />W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Colton wishes to allocate Community <br />Development Block Grant funds to two current on-going CDBG projects that will construct <br />sidewalk and street improvements in two neighborhoods that will principally benefit low <br />and moderate income persons; and <br />WHEREAS, the City Council of the City of Colton wishes to allocate Community <br />Development Block Grant funds to a new Community Development Block Grant eligible <br />activity that requires additional funding in order to proceed. <br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, that the City Council of the City of Colton <br />authorizes the re -programming of Community Development Block Grant funds in the <br />following manner: <br />1. Colton Contingency/Unprogrammed Funds (transfer from) $197,400 <br />2. Child Care Modular Unit -Wilson Elementary School <br />(transfer to) $ 82,400 <br />3. Street Improvements -Walters, Monroe, Vermont, Fur, <br />Penn and Millers Streets, #104-25205 (transfer to) $ 40,000 <br />4. Sidewalk Improvements -Shasta Drive, Illinois and <br />Western Avenues, #104-26105 (transfer to) $ 75,000 <br />PASSED, APPROVED, AND ADOPTED this 6`h day of March, 2001. <br />ATTEST: <br />CAROLINA P.
